Ver Mensaje Individual
  #1 (permalink)  
Antiguo 23/01/2012, 07:17
oscarbt
 
Fecha de Ingreso: abril-2009
Ubicación: Colombia
Mensajes: 949
Antigüedad: 15 años
Puntos: 27
como administrar usuarios con php en el motor mysql

hola a todos, he visto en internet ejemplos donde normalmente se crea
una tabla de usuarios en la cual se guarda el usuario y la contraseña....
Lo que yo quiero es administrar los usuarios directamente en el motor de la base
de datos (sin necesidad de crear tablas).. y para ellos se que se pueden utilizar las sentencias tales como (para crearlo):

Código SQL:
Ver original
  1. CREATE USER 'usuario'@'localhost' IDENTIFIED BY 'password';

MI pregunta es: es mas seguro administrar usuarios directamente desde el motor de base de datos?

Como puedo consultar y comparar si un usuario y contraseña ingresados, corresponden con
el creado en el motor de la base de datos?

Seria asi: ??

Código PHP:
Ver original
  1. <?php
  2. $usuario=$_POST['usuario'];
  3. $pass=mysql_real_escape_string($_POST['password']);
  4. $conect =  mysql_connect('localhost', $usuario, $pass);
  5. if (!$conect) {
  6.     die('No pudo conectarse: ' . mysql_error());
  7. }
  8. echo 'Conectado  satisfactoriamente';
  9. mysql_close($link);
  10. ?>

Agradezco la atención, y si tienen algun enlace donde expliquen como administrar los usuarios con php pero directamente desde mysql

Muchas gracias...